Self-Hosting: A Response to Regulatory Challenges

The regulatory environment surrounding data privacy is in a state of evolution, with frameworks like the General Data Protection Regulation (GDPR) in Europe setting stringent standards for data handling. Self-hosting projects, as highlighted in the video, provide a way to navigate these regulations by allowing users to retain direct control over their data, thus minimizing the risk of non-compliance that comes with traditional cloud services.

Projects like Lidify and XPipe exemplify this trend. Lidify connects Spotify discovery directly to a local server, allowing users to maintain a personal music collection without relying on external platforms. XPipe offers a versatile connection hub for managing server fleets, emphasizing local control and security by running on existing SSH and Docker setups.

Docker: The Accessibility Bridge

A recurring theme across these projects is the use of Docker as a deployment tool. Docker's containerization technology simplifies the process of running applications consistently across different environments. This accessibility is crucial for non-technical users seeking to self-host. For instance, Anchor, a self-hosted alternative to Google Keep, can be deployed with a single Docker command, demonstrating how containerization lowers the barrier to entry for self-hosting.

The video aptly notes that "Docker makes many self-hosted tools accessible even for non-technical users," a claim supported by Docker's comprehensive documentation and community resources that guide users through setup and management processes.

Privacy and Control: The Self-Hosting Advantage

Self-hosting projects like Omni Tools and Linkwarden illustrate the privacy-centric advantages of running applications on personal hardware. Omni Tools replaces online utility sites with over 80 tools that run locally, ensuring data remains within the user's network. Linkwarden acts as a personal archiving tool, safeguarding web pages from the ephemeral nature of the internet.

These projects align with growing consumer expectations for data privacy and control, a sentiment echoed in the legislative push for more robust privacy protections. Self-hosting empowers users to manage their digital footprints without the oversight of large tech corporations.

The Cost Efficiency of Self-Hosting

Beyond privacy, self-hosting offers a compelling economic argument. By reducing dependency on subscription-based services, users can achieve significant cost savings. Tools like Solid Time—an open-source alternative to time-tracking services like Toggl—highlight how self-hosting can eliminate recurring fees while providing feature-rich solutions.

The video mentions that "self-hosted alternatives can reduce reliance on subscription services," a point worth considering for businesses and individuals looking to optimize their digital spending.
